Common options
9.3.n.1 Path name
1 Path name
>PSTN<
Use the path name screen to enter or change the transmission path name. The
name can consist of up to 16 characters.
9.3.n.2 Line fault
2 Line fault
>Always<
If the Line fault option is set to Always, the line is tested for line faults. If a line
fault is present a fault is generated in the system.
